Kivy 标签中的换行不起作用 (Python)
Break Line in a Kivy Label doesn't work (Python)
我正在尝试通过 kivy 应用程序模块向 python 添加标签,但断线不起作用。我不知道为什么,因为我读过实际上必须 运行 完美。 kv语言的文字是:
Label:
text: 'hola hola hola hola hola\nhola hola hola hola holhola hola hola hola holhola hola\n hola hola hol\nhola hola hola hola hol'
size_hint: 0.2, 0.05
pos_hint: {'center_x':0.5,'center_y':0.45}
我认为所有的行都不是必需的,因为size_hint的术语不会修改标签的大小,但是没有这一行问题是一样的。谢谢大家
在 kivy 语言中,您必须对 \n
符号使用转义符,因为它都在一个大字符串中,然后用于创建小部件和其他重要内容。
示例:
Label:
text: 'hola hola hola\nhola hola hola h'
size_hint: 0.2, 0.05
pos_hint: {'center_x':0.5,'center_y':0.45}
我正在尝试通过 kivy 应用程序模块向 python 添加标签,但断线不起作用。我不知道为什么,因为我读过实际上必须 运行 完美。 kv语言的文字是:
Label:
text: 'hola hola hola hola hola\nhola hola hola hola holhola hola hola hola holhola hola\n hola hola hol\nhola hola hola hola hol'
size_hint: 0.2, 0.05
pos_hint: {'center_x':0.5,'center_y':0.45}
我认为所有的行都不是必需的,因为size_hint的术语不会修改标签的大小,但是没有这一行问题是一样的。谢谢大家
在 kivy 语言中,您必须对 \n
符号使用转义符,因为它都在一个大字符串中,然后用于创建小部件和其他重要内容。
示例:
Label:
text: 'hola hola hola\nhola hola hola h'
size_hint: 0.2, 0.05
pos_hint: {'center_x':0.5,'center_y':0.45}